Ordinals
beta
Sat 427934088070224
decimal
85586.4088070224
degree
0°85586′914″4088070224‴
percentile
20.37781374004532%
name
kuxxkvpvzph
cycle
0
epoch
0
period
42
block
85586
offset
4088070224
timestamp
2010-10-16 22:18:29 UTC
rarity
common
prev
next